11.7.2 ConfigParm
Class............................. EEPROM Data Format
Base Address ............... 0x00, address written to EepromCtrl register
Address Offset .............. 0x00
Access Mode ................ Read Only
Width ............................ 16 bits
BIT
BIT NAME
BIT DESCRIPTION
0
FastBackToBack
Fast
Back
to
Back.
FastBackToBack
corresponds
to
the
FastBackToBack bit in the ConfigStatus register.
1
Lower1Meg
Lower 1 Megabyte. Lower1Meg corresponds to bit 1 of the MemMapType
bit in the MemBaseAddress register.
2
DisableMemBase
Disable Memory Base Address Register. DisableMemBase does not
correspond directly to any register accessible by the host system. If
DisableMemBase is a logic 1 during auto initialization of the IP100A LF,
the MemBaseAddress register will be disabled. When disabled, the value
returned when the MemBaseAddress register is read is undefined.
3
D3ColdPme
D3 Cold Power Management Event. D3ColdPme corresponds to the
PmeSupport bit in the PowerMgmtCap register.
4
D1Support
D1 Power State Support. D1Support corresponds to the D1Support bit in
the PowerMgmtCap register.
5
D2Support
D2 Power State Support. D2Support corresponds to the D2Support bit in
the PowerMgmtCap register.
6
PmeEn
Power Management Event Enable. PmeEn corresponds to the PmeEn bit
in the PowerMgmtCtrl register.
10..7
MinGnt
Minimum Grant. MinGnt corresponds to bits 7 through 4 of the MinGnt
register.
15..11
MaxLat
Maximum Latency. MaxLat corresponds to bits 5 through 1 of the MaxLat
register.
